Latvia will host Albania at Stadions Skonto, with both teams vying for crucial points in Group K of the World Cup Qualifiers. Latvia currently sits third in the group with three points, while Albania holds second place with four points.
Latvia's Perspective:
Latvia's form has been concerning, managing only one win in their last seven games. Their attack has struggled, failing to score in four of those matches. Defensively, they have shown some resilience with two clean sheets in their last three games. In their last match, Latvia drew 0-0 with Azerbaijan.
Albania's Perspective:
Albania's form has been mixed, with two wins, two draws, and two losses in their last six matches. They have kept four clean sheets in that span, but their scoring has also been limited. In their recent match against Serbia, they managed a 0-0 draw. A key change for Albania is the expected replacement of Berat Gjimshiti by Adrian Bajrami in defense.
Historical Context:
The two teams have a history of close matches, with their most recent encounter ending in a 3-3 draw in September 1999.
Predicted Outcome:
Data analysis suggests a slight edge for Albania, with a 33.23% chance of winning compared to Latvia's 37.31%. The most likely scoreline is a 0-1 victory for Albania.
